Peter Parker was bitten by a radioactive spider during a science fair when he was a teenager.  That bite gave him superhero spider-like powers.    Soon after Peter uses his power to earn money and a job.   He soon became a famous entertainer who wore and red and blue spider suit, clearly using his newly found power for personal gain.  While at the studio where we worked at the "The Amazing Spider-Man", Peter was confronted by a burglar whom he easily could have detained, but decided not to because it wasn't his responsibility to do so.  Later that same evening he came home to find his Uncle had been murdered.  He tracked down the killer only to find it was the man he had let go earlier.

Overcome with guilt and grief, Peter come to learn that "With great power comes great responsibility".  From that moment on he vowed to use never again use his powers for personal gain, but instead dedicate himself to the protection of the innocent.  He became the great crime fighting  super-hero Spider-Man.
